Overview
- Beyoncé removed visuals featuring the Las Vegas Sphere from her ‘Cowboy Carter’ tour after receiving a cease-and-desist letter from Sphere Entertainment Group.
- The original interlude depicted a giant Beyoncé interacting with the Sphere, which the venue's owner claimed was unauthorized and led to misleading residency speculation.
- The updated visuals now feature Allegiant Stadium, where Beyoncé is scheduled to perform in July as part of her ongoing tour.
- Sphere Entertainment Group alleged that the imagery violated intellectual property rights and demanded its removal by May 5.
- Beyoncé’s rapid adaptation underscores the flexibility of her production team as the tour continues across North America and Europe.
